# Transcode Farm: Environments

The Fernwheel transcoding farm runs three environments: sandbox, staging, and production. Sandbox uses synthetic media and scales to zero overnight. Staging mirrors production codec profiles but caps concurrency at ten workers. Production autoscales on queue depth and is the only environment with GPU nodes. Promotions go sandbox → staging → production, gated by the release manager. Each environment overrides a shared base config. Staging currently runs with the following values.

service settings:
[kelax]
team = caswyn
access_code = ac_c41040
owner = briius.praix
host = kelax.qirvanlabs.corp
port = 9200
peer = sormir.halixhq.internal
salt = f8d36025
pin = 3766

## Service Accounts — Cold Storage Archiving

The Glacierbin archiver runs nightly under the svc-coldvault account and moves buckets untouched for 180 days into deep storage. As a contractor, you won't need the account password; all archive operations go through the Glacierbin API. Requests must be authenticated, or the archiver silently skips your bucket list. Do not reuse this credential for the Meltwater restore tool — it has its own account. For manual archive runs, authenticate using the key below.

app token of hawif-kafof = kto15_B3AN0KfpZRy4TLc

INTERNAL MEMO — Branch Managers

From: Operations, Harfield Mutual

Hi all — quick heads-up on Project Lanner. From October, after-hours customer support moves to our partner Ridgeport Assist, freeing branch staff from the evening phone rota (I know, finally). Daytime queries stay in-branch as usual. Ridgeport agents will shadow your teams for two weeks beforehand, so please be welcoming and share your local quirks. Scripts and escalation paths arrive next Monday. There's one sensitive planning point you each need to see below.

confidential, yafof-tawef: The finance team signed off on a budget of $34.3 million for Project Zorox. The renewal with Aldethax Freight closes at $12.7 million a year, 10 percent below the last contract.

## Locker Assignment — Changing Rooms, Pellard Works

Visiting contractors are assigned a locker at the gatehouse on arrival. Lockers are for daily use only; clear them before leaving site. Report faulty doors to the site office. Lockers in Row C are reserved for Nordvale Fitting crews. The changing-room entry door requires the code below.

staff pass of tajog-bahap = bdg-GTUUI-82661